步骤1:定义二维数组 首先,我们需要定义一个二维数组。假设我们需要一个3行4列的数组: int[][]array=newint[3][4]; 1. 这行代码创建了一个具有3行4列的整数数组,所有元素初始值都为0。 步骤2:确定缺失参数的位置 在实际应用中,我们可能需要对数组的某些元素进行赋值。假设我们需要为第一行第二列的元素赋值。
,就是输出字符指针所指向的那一个字符串;而输出int型数组名即int型指针,就是输出当前的指针值(一个地址)。但输出 字符数组名取地址,或输出int型数组名取地址,都可以输出当前的指针值(一个地址)。另外,若将字符数组名即字符指针 的类型进行转换后,输出的将是当前的指针值(一个地址)。 ◆赋值参数、指针参数以及...
输出时只能输出一部分$sss的值,而用$arr[] = $sss去接收$sss的值则能接受全部。 这里就涉及到一个赋值问题,$arr = $sss在不同时候赋的值会把前面的值给覆盖掉, 而$arr[] = $sss数组赋值则是$arr[]下标从0开始递增接收$sss,从而不用担心$sss把前面的值覆盖掉。 array(size=2)0=>array(size=3)0...
3可变参数不是必须写在最后,带*的参数后的所有参数必须以关键字参数的形式传递、 4*形参只能接受位置参数,不能接受关键字参数 5**形参可以接受其他关键字参数,他会将这些参数统一保存到一个字典中,(字典的(key-键)就是参数的名字,字典的(value——值)就是参数的值) 6**形参只能有一个,而且必须写在所有参数...
参数传值(数组赋值) include irvine32.inc sub2 proto a:ptr dword,l1:dword .data i dword 10 dup(?); str1 byte "开始初始化的值:",0; .code main proc mov edx,offset str1; call writestring invoke sub2 ,offset i,lengthof i; call crlf;...
首先,需要定义一个参数化的数组,可以使用parameter关键字来定义数组的大小。例如,定义一个参数化数组A,大小为N: 代码语言:txt 复制 parameter N = 4; reg [7:0] A [0:N-1]; 接下来,可以使用generate语句和for循环来为参数化数组赋值。generate语句可以根据参数的值生成不同的代码块。for循环可以用来遍历数组...
在这个例子中,params就是一个参数数组,它可以接收任意数量的参数。 3. 如何给参数数组赋值? 参数数组的赋值是在调用函数或子过程时自动完成的。调用者可以传递任意数量的参数,这些参数会自动赋值给参数数组。例如: vbscript SumParams 1, 2, 3, 4, 5 在这个调用中,数字1, 2, 3, 4, 5会被自动赋值给Sum...
本篇主要介绍ANSYS APDL参数化应用时的数组的定义及赋值。 1、 数组参数的定义 APDL支持一维、二维和三维的数组参数,分别用I, J, K表示各维度坐标。 ANSYS允许定义以下几种数组类型: 1) ARRAY数值型数组 2) CHAR字符型数组 3) TABLE表(特殊的数值型数组) ...
varar=[]int{4,5,6}//传递了数组的指针,不会拷贝数组fpp(&ar)// 指针,指向 ar 数组,fp 方法会修改原始数组 ar } func ftt(a []int) { a[0] = 111 fmt.Println(a) } func fpp(a *[]int) { //&a[0] = 444 //问题 2 二:那个这里怎么写呀?我想给 a[0]=444 ...